Saltar al contenido

chop()

La función chop() se utiliza para eliminar espacios en blanco u otros caracteres del final de una cadena. La sintaxis de la función chop() es la siguiente:

La sintaxis de PHP de chop()

php
string chop ( string $str [, string $character_mask ] )

La función acepta uno o dos parámetros: la cadena que se va a modificar ($str), y una cadena opcional que especifica qué caracteres eliminar del final de la cadena ($character_mask). La función chop() devuelve la cadena modificada.

A continuación se muestra un ejemplo de cómo usar la función chop():

Ejemplo de PHP de chop()

php
<?php
$string = "Hello, World!   ";
$trimmed_string = chop($string);
echo $trimmed_string;
?>

En este ejemplo, tenemos una cadena que contiene espacios en blanco al final. Queremos eliminar estos espacios para limpiar la cadena. Pasamos la cadena a la función chop(), que devuelve la cadena modificada.

La salida de este código será:


console
Hello, World!

Como puede ver, la función chop() ha eliminado los espacios en blanco del final de la cadena.

A continuación se muestra un ejemplo de cómo usar la función chop() con una máscara de caracteres:

¿Cómo usar chop() en PHP?

php
<?php
$string = "Hello, World!";
$trimmed_string = chop($string, "ld!");
echo $trimmed_string;
?>

En este ejemplo, queremos eliminar los caracteres "ld!" del final de la cadena. Pasamos la cadena y la máscara de caracteres a la función chop(), que devuelve la cadena modificada.

La salida de este código será:


console
Hello, Wor

Como puede ver, la función chop() ha eliminado los caracteres "ld!" del final de la cadena.

La función chop() es una herramienta útil para eliminar espacios en blanco u otros caracteres del final de una cadena. Puede ayudar a limpiar las cadenas y garantizar que no contengan caracteres innecesarios. Al dominar esta función, podrá convertirse en un desarrollador de PHP más eficiente y eficaz.

Esperamos que este artículo haya sido útil para comprender la función chop() en PHP. Si tiene alguna pregunta o comentario, no dude en contactarnos.

Práctica

¿Cuál es la función de la función 'chop()' en PHP?

¿Te resulta útil?

Vista previa dual-run — compárala con las rutas Symfony en producción.